Robert Munsch brings us another hilarious book with the story of ‘50 Below Zero’.
This story is about a little boy, named Jason, who wakes in the middle of the night and hears a noise. Being the brave little man that he is, he climbs out of bed to investigate.
Much to his surprise, upon entering the kitchen, Jason finds his father asleep on top of the refrigerator. Jason screams “Wake up, Papa”, and his father jumps off the fridge, runs around the kitchen three times and returns to his bed. Jason returns to bed as well, but no sooner is he asleep, then he hears another noise and must investigate again. This continues for a while, over and over until Jason finally comes up with the perfect idea! What do you think Jason does to restrain his father from sleepwalking into 50 below weather in his pajamas? To find out you will need to read the book, of course! Perfect for young readers and children from the ages of 2-8, I recommend this book to add to your bookshelf. Illustrated by Michael Martchenko, this story is another favorite of my children and daycare children. Sure to bring laughs and giggles to even the toughest kids! Robert Munsch uses his famous style in this, his thirteenth book, which has been enjoyed by people all over the world.
